NIH Loan Repayment Programs (LRP) Application Cycle Opened on September 1

Have you thought about applying for an NIH Extramural LRP award? Do you know someone that should?  Awardees can receive up to $100,000 of qualified educational debt repayment with a two-year contract.

The NIH LRPs are unique programs, with tremendous benefit to early-stage researchers, so we strongly encourage those that were not successful in getting their applications funded to apply again.

LRP Application Tips

  • Obtain your NIH eRA Commons ID and make sure your password is current.  An eRA Commons ID will be required to start your application.
